I am a person who rarely gives bad reviews, but I had to for this restaurant. We were a party of 7, and none of us liked anything except the milk tea-I don't think based on this experience, any of us will ever visit this place again. Following are the items we ordered, and except Sushi & maybe the curry, I will not recommend anything else. Appetizers: Spring roll : 1/5 (the rolls were barely fried) Sushi: Mango-Mango roll : 4/5 Spicy Avocado roll: 3.5/5 Special Vegetable roll: 3.5/5 Curry Yellow Curry: 3.5/5 Rice Pineapple fried rice: 1/5 Thai Basil fried rice: 1/5 In both of these items, we had added tofu, but the tofu was extremely salty, which made the whole rice saltier. Could not eat after a bite or two. Noodle Drunken noodle: 0/5 Had ordered this without egg or meat. It initially came after a very long time with eggs and very cold. So we got it exchanged, and the supposedly fresh noodles had so much of soy sauce that none of us could even chew a bite of it. Had also ordered some kind of chicken, which was also tasted only full of soy sauce. Boba tea Kobe Bay breeze boba (minus boba) 5/5. We had ordered this with boba, but the boba was so chewy and old, barely got into the boba straw. The milk tea part of it was delicious. The staff were friendly but barely paid any attention to the table even after we informed them that the food took forever to come. There was an extremely weird smell in the restaurant lingering, even though we were situation almost near the entrance where you would think the air circulation would be better because of the content opening & closing of the doors. Overall, it was not at all a happy lunch experience. I hope we were one of those unlucky customers to have gone through this kind of experience and that they are actually doing a good job otherwise.

Amazing food. Great prices. Absolutely atrocious service. As a former restaurant worker, being busy does NOT excuse bad service. Our waiter took our drink order and never came back to us after he said he would. He serviced everyone around us and even the people who sat down after us. Eventually a woman came over to us, after taking the order of ANOTHER couple who sat down behind us. She was nice and took our order. We waited about 45 minutes, and I know they were busy so that wasnt too big of a deal. Except other people that, again, came in AFTER us, like 10-15 minutes after us, were already getting their food!!! We finally got our food. We ordered two entrees, 4 wontons and the Tokyo(?) wings. we had to remind them about those because our entrees came first. And we didn’t get the wings until the literal END of our meal. They were supposed to be an appetizer. At that point we just asked for to go boxes and the check. We were never offered refills. We watched another table try to catch a waiters attention 4 times so she could get her bill and leave. The server did discount our wings. I will give her that. And also, this is important, I always tip a MINIMUM of $10 if my bill is over $30. Our bill was $37 here and I left absolutely no tip, which I never do. I was that disappointed. Nobody in the dining room looked super happy tbh, including us. Again, food was great and great portions. Good atmosphere/interior. However the service was an absolute joke. This was our first time and unless we’re desperate for Chinese I don’t see us coming back.

Ordered for pick up, food was ready on time and lady at the register was very friendly. I had gotten a order of Steak and shrimp with fried rice, Teriyaki chicken with fried rice, the crab wontons, 2 chicken egg rolls 4 spring rolls 2 of the specialty Boba teas and a side salad. The main dishes were very tasty and well cooked, steak was a little tough but nothing crazy was a little upset with the "fried rice" just wasn't what I was used too, seemed very plain nothing mixed in with it just seemed like slightly cooked white rice. The Teriyaki chicken had very little Teriyaki luckily I had ordered some on the side. Crab wontons were really good with the sauce they came with very sweet. The side salad was the biggest let down for me all the lettuce was browning and not as fresh as I had expected for the price but still edible, in total we spent just under 60$ which is a little pricey but for the portions not bad would definitely recommend trying their food. 5/5 for their menus variety, 3.5/5 on the food taste and quality would've been higher if not for the rice and salad. 4/5 on the service food was ready on time and still hot when I made it home. 4.2/5 overall
